Antiques Are Always in Fashion

Antiques are often said to be "always in fashion" because they have a timeless quality that transcends trends. They can add a touch of elegance & sophistication to any home, and they can also be a good investment.

Here are some of the reasons why antiques are always in fashion:

They are made with quality materials. Antiques are often made with materials that are no longer available, such as solid wood, hand-blown glass, and hand-painted china. These materials are durable and long-lasting, and they give antiques a unique sense of quality.

They have a unique history. Antiques can tell a story about the past. They may have been owned by famous people or used in important events. This history can make them even more valuable and desirable.

They are unique and one-of-a-kind. No two antiques are exactly alike. This makes them special and interesting, and it can also make them a good investment.

They can add value to your home. Antiques can add a touch of elegance and sophistication to any home. They can also help to increase the value of your home if you ever decide to sell it.

Of course, not all antiques are created equal. Some are more valuable than others, and some are in better condition than others. It is important to do your research before you buy an antique to make sure that you are getting a good deal.

If you are looking for a piece of furniture, art, or home decor that will last for generations, then an antique is a wise investment. Antiques are always in fashion, and they can add a touch of timeless stylishness to any home.

Why are antiques so valuable?

Antiques are valuable for a number of reasons, including:

Rarity: Antiques are often rare or unique, which makes them more valuable. For example, a piece of furniture that was made by a famous craftsman or a painting that is one of a kind will be more valuable than a mass-produced item.

Age: Antiques are typically old, which gives them a sense of history and provenance. People are often willing to pay more for items that have a story to tell.

Quality: Antiques are often made with high-quality materials and skill, which makes them durable and long-lasting. This also contributes to their value.

Demand: The demand for antiques is also a factor in their value. If there are many people who want to buy an antique, then the price will be higher.

Provenance: The provenance of an antique, or its history of ownership, can also affect its value. If an antique has been owned by a famous person or has a significant historical event associated with it, then it will be more valuable.

Of course, not all antiques are valuable. The value of an antique will depend on a variety of factors, including its rarity, age, quality, demand, and provenance. However, in general, antiques are valuable because they are unique, durable, and have a sense of history.

Do people still decorate with antiques?

Yes, people still decorate with antiques. In fact, there has been a resurgence in the popularity of antiques in recent years. This is due to a number of factors, including:

The desire for unique and one-of-a-kind pieces: Antiques are often unique and one-of-a-kind, which makes them more interesting and desirable than mass-produced items.

The appreciation for craftsmanship: Antiques are often made with high-quality materials and craftsmanship, which gives them a sense of quality and durability.

The desire for a sense of history: Antiques can tell a story about the past, which can be appealing to some people.

The investment potential: Antiques can be a good investment, as their value can appreciate over time.

There are many different ways to decorate with antiques. You can mix and match antiques with modern pieces, or you can create a cohesive look with all antiques. You can also use antiques to create a specific theme in your home, such as a vintage or rustic look.

If you are considering decorating with antiques, there are a few things you should keep in mind:

Buy quality: When buying antiques, it is important to buy quality pieces that are in good condition. This will ensure that your antiques will last for many years to come.

Do your research: Before you buy an antique, it is important to do your research to make sure that you are getting a fair price. You should also be aware of the risks involved in buying antiques, such as the possibility of fraud or damage.

Mix and match: Antiques can be mixed and matched with modern pieces to create a unique and stylish look.

Use sparingly: Too many antiques can make a room look cluttered. It is best to use antiques sparingly to create a focal point or to add interest to a room.
